I imagine the reason the PS2 version mimics Spider-Man 2 a bit more, is because they probably used Spider-Man 2 as a copy/paste template to make Spider-Man 3 for PS2. Where as the 360 version didn't have a previous game to copy it's 'game' from. It was probably less work to just leave things in on the PS2 version, than it would have been to remove stuff. The 360 version probably took some basic engine stuff and whatnot from the PS2 Spider-Man 2, but it was most likely built from the ground up. It happens a lot in the portable game side of things. Where you'll get a whole new game for a console, but the DS port of the same game, just copy/pastes the previous DS game, but remakes it to match the new game's story and world.
